+void tst_QCompare::stdQtBinaryCompatibility()
+{
+#ifndef __cpp_lib_three_way_comparison
+ QSKIP("This test requires C++20 three-way-comparison support enabled in the stdlib.");
+#else
+ QCOMPARE_EQ(sizeof(std::partial_ordering), 1U);
+ QCOMPARE_EQ(sizeof( Qt::partial_ordering), 1U);
+ QCOMPARE_EQ(sizeof(std:: weak_ordering), 1U);
+ QCOMPARE_EQ(sizeof( Qt:: weak_ordering), 1U);
+ QCOMPARE_EQ(sizeof(std:: strong_ordering), 1U);
+ QCOMPARE_EQ(sizeof( Qt:: strong_ordering), 1U);
+
+ auto valueOf = [](auto obj) {
+ typename QIntegerForSizeof<decltype(obj)>::Unsigned value;
+ memcpy(&value, &obj, sizeof(obj));
+ return value;
+ };
+#define CHECK(type, flag) \
+ QCOMPARE_EQ(valueOf( Qt:: type ## _ordering :: flag), \
+ valueOf(std:: type ## _ordering :: flag)) \
+ /* end */
+ CHECK(partial, unordered);
+ CHECK(partial, less);
+ CHECK(partial, greater);
+ CHECK(partial, equivalent);
+
+ CHECK(weak, less);
+ CHECK(weak, greater);
+ CHECK(weak, equivalent);
+
+ CHECK(strong, less);
+ CHECK(strong, greater);
+ CHECK(strong, equivalent);
+ CHECK(strong, equal);
+#undef CHECK
+#endif //__cpp_lib_three_way_comparison
+}
